Tent framework with wood structure
Technical Field
The utility model relates to a tent, concretely relates to timber structure tent skeleton of assembled.
Background
For places such as parks and scenic spots needing to provide indoor space, the existing concrete buildings often cannot meet the requirements due to the problems of difficulty in obtaining permission, higher construction cost and poor flexibility, and materials are wasted when the concrete buildings are dismantled. Therefore, the development of the tent is promoted, and the tent has the advantages of no restriction of building permission and short construction period. However, the framework of the existing tent is usually made of steel structure, and the problems of complex structure, high cost and inconvenient assembly exist, and needs to be further improved.

Detailed Description
It should be noted that, in the present invention, the terms of upper, lower, left, right, front, rear, etc. are only described according to the accompanying drawings, so as to facilitate understanding, and are not intended to limit the technical solution and the scope of the present invention.
As shown in fig. 1 to 8 the utility model relates to a concrete implementation mode of timber structure tent skeleton, including two rows of symmetric distributions's limit stand 1 and with the corresponding and two sets of sloping 2 of symmetric distribution of limit stand 1, make the lower extreme of two rows of limit stands 1 fix on ground 4 through first connecting piece 3 respectively, make the lower extreme of two sets of sloping 2 correspond respectively through second connecting piece 5 and be connected with the upper end of two rows of limit stands 1, make the upper end of symmetry sloping 2 connect through third connecting piece 6 respectively, and make adjacent third connecting piece 6 connect through ridge 7 respectively. Wherein, the side upright posts 1, the oblique beams 2 and the ridge beam 7 are all made of round wood or square wood. The wood structure tent framework with simple structure, low cost, convenient disassembly and assembly and high standardization degree is formed by the structure. The utility model discloses make the limit stand be connected through first connecting piece and ground, make the sloping pass through the second connecting piece and be connected with the limit stand, make the ridge roof beam pass through the third and connect interconnect and be connected with the sloping, and make limit stand, sloping and ridge roof beam all adopt log or square timber, improved the convenience and the standardization level of assembly, only need according to the design with each parts equipment together can. It should be noted that, two sets of oblique beams 2 correspond to two rows of side columns 1, which means that the oblique beams 2 correspond to the side columns 1 one by one.
As a specific embodiment, the present invention makes the first connecting member 3 adopt the following structure: the foundation structure comprises a base plate 31 and a first sleeve 32 which are connected into a whole, wherein the base plate 31 is fixed on a foundation 4 through bolts, and the lower ends of two rows of side columns 1 are respectively inserted into the first sleeves 32 corresponding to the first connecting pieces 3 and fixed through wood screws. The first connecting piece 3 has the advantages of simple structure, convenience in disassembly and assembly and high standardization degree. It should be noted that, in practical application, the base plate 31 is provided with a mounting hole so as to be fixedly connected with the embedded bolt on the foundation 4 through the mounting hole; the first sleeve 32 is provided with two or more connection holes along the circumferential direction so as to screw wood screws.
As a specific embodiment, the present invention makes the second connecting member 5 adopt the following structure: the connecting structure comprises a second sleeve 51 and a third sleeve 52 which are connected into a whole, wherein the upper ends of the two rows of side upright posts 1 are respectively inserted into the third sleeves 51 corresponding to the second connecting pieces 5 and fixed through wood screws, and the lower ends of the two groups of oblique beams 2 are respectively inserted into the third sleeves 52 corresponding to the second connecting pieces 5 and fixed through wood screws. The second connecting piece 5 of this setting has simple structure, easy dismounting, advantage that the standardization level is high as well. In practical applications, the second sleeve 51 and the third sleeve 52 are respectively provided with more than two connecting holes along the circumferential direction so as to facilitate screwing of wood screws.
As a specific embodiment, the present invention makes the third connecting member 6 adopt the following structure: the four-way connecting structure comprises a fourth sleeve 61, a fifth sleeve 62 and a sixth sleeve 63 which are connected into a whole, wherein the fifth sleeve 62 and the sixth sleeve 63 are symmetrically distributed on two sides of the fourth sleeve 61, the upper ends of the symmetrical oblique beams 2 are correspondingly inserted into the fifth sleeve 62 and the sixth sleeve 63 of the third connecting piece 6 and fixed through wood screws, and two ends of the ridge beam 7 are respectively inserted into the fourth sleeve 61 of the corresponding third connecting piece 6 and fixed through wood screws. The third connecting piece 6 with the structure also has the advantages of simple structure, convenience in disassembly and assembly and high standardization degree, and in practical application, the fourth sleeve 61, the fifth sleeve 62 and the sixth sleeve 63 are respectively provided with more than two connecting holes along the circumferential direction so as to facilitate screwing of wood screws.
As an optimized solution, the present embodiment provides two first connecting rods 8 and two sets of first extending members 9 corresponding to the oblique beam 2, and the first connecting rods 8 and the first extending members 9 both adopt round wood or square wood, wherein the first extending members 9 are inserted into the third sleeves 52 corresponding to the second connecting members 5 and fixed to the other end of the oblique beam 2 by wood screws, and the two first connecting rods 8 are connected to the two sets of first extending members 9. This structure improves the convenience of the wooden structure connection by providing two sets of first extension pieces 9, and improves the stability of the structure by providing two first connecting rods 8. Furthermore, the embodiment further provides two second connecting rods 10, so that the second connecting rods 10 are made of round wood or square wood, and the two second connecting rods 10 are correspondingly connected with the upper ends of the two rows of side upright posts 1, thereby further enhancing the stability of the structure. It should be noted that, in practical applications, the first connecting rod 8 and the second connecting rod 10 can be connected with the first extending member 9 and the side post 1 by a plurality of means such as wooden nails or wire ties.
It should be noted that, for the convenience of separating inner space and installation tarpaulin, the utility model discloses still often set up a plurality of intermediate column 11 as required, wherein, the lower extreme of intermediate column 11 is fixed on ground 4 through first connecting piece 3, and the upper end of intermediate column 11 is passed through second connecting piece 5 and is connected with sloping 2.
